Personal Development and Self-Confidence
One of the key benefits of attending a summer camp is the chance for children to develop essential life skills. At summer camp, kids are often encouraged to step out of their comfort zones, take on new challenges, and discover their strengths. Whether it’s participating in group games, trying a new sport, or navigating a ropes course, these activities build resilience and self-confidence. Children learn the value of perseverance and how to handle setbacks in a supportive environment.
Additionally, many summer camps focus on character development, teaching children values like teamwork, responsibility, and respect. By working together on projects and learning to share in a communal setting, kids strengthen their communication and collaboration skills, which are vital for their future success.
Building Social Connections
Summer camps offer children the opportunity to make new friends and build strong social skills. In a camp setting, kids come together from different backgrounds and communities, helping them learn how to interact with diverse groups of people. This environment nurtures empathy, cooperation, and leadership qualities. With little to no digital distractions, campers focus on face-to-face interactions, building meaningful relationships that can last well beyond the summer.
In a structured, yet fun environment, children gain confidence in their ability to communicate and collaborate with peers. They learn how to resolve conflicts, respect others’ opinions, and appreciate the value of working as a team, all of which are crucial for their social development.
Physical and Mental Well-being
Summer camps often encourage physical activity through outdoor games, hiking, swimming, and sports, helping children stay active and healthy. Physical activity is crucial for a child’s growth, improving their strength, stamina, and overall fitness. Many camps also offer specialized programs such as sports camps, nature camps, and adventure camps, which provide children with the chance to discover new interests and improve their skills in specific areas.
Moreover, the mental benefits of summer camps are equally important. Being immersed in nature, away from the pressures of schoolwork and technology, allows children to de-stress and recharge. The hands-on learning experiences promote creativity, problem-solving, and critical thinking, giving children the tools they need to succeed both academically and personally.
Developing New Interests and Hobbies
Summer camps expose children to a wide variety of activities that may not be available to them during the school year. From arts and crafts to coding, theater, and nature exploration, children can try out new activities they may not have encountered before. These experiences help foster a sense of curiosity and open-mindedness, encouraging children to pursue new hobbies and interests that can become lifelong passions.
By offering a rich variety of programs, summer camps provide an excellent opportunity for children to discover their talents and develop new skills. The hands-on approach to learning fosters creativity, allowing kids to express themselves in new and exciting ways.
